Revenue
EPS
EBIT
No Data
AmmPower Corp: INTERIM MDA EN
Apr 9 19:54 ET
AmmPower Corp: INTERIM FINANCIAL STATEMENTSREPORT EN
Apr 9 19:52 ET
Jan 15 18:50 ET
Jan 15 18:48 ET
Read more